FYI - it's estimated that 9% of Americans will have an eating disorder in their lifetime.

That's almost 1 in 10 people you meet will have an ED.

The rates are even higher for those living in larger bodies.

The title says "The Bigger Picture:" and the same 3 circle Venn diagram is shown again. Examples of the intersections are listed, such as: Psoriasis, ADHD, and skipping meals; Type 1 diabetes, binge eating, and underdosing insulin; IBD, autism, and ARFID; Lupus, anorexia, and OCD; and more.

Increased pollution is connected to rising rates of autoimmune disease.

Air pollution increases systemic inflammation, oxidative stress, epigenetic modification, and pro-inflammatory cytokines.
